Transaction dde24dbe52c45fc60d193a835f0da9345e3760640874735748537d2c651684a7
1 Input
1 Output
-
dde24dbe52c45fc60d193a835f0da9345e3760640874735748537d2c651684a7:0
- value
- 35378816
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 22ae57f4733e91d1aa0594bf15fb379cc1a482df O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ANq8KDcvuHUrApkMWhk4D1LPC8CSKjmw